<title>Fox denied preliminary injunction against Dish Network</title>
<link>http://www.electronista.com/articles/12/11/07/judge.insufficient.evidence.proving.hopper.dvr.damaging.fox/</link>
<description>&#60;img align='left' src='http://photos.macnn.com/article_images/article_thumbnail/1352336651_hopper-sm.jpg' border='0' width='176' height='120' /><![CDATA[Judge Dolly Gee of the US District Court of the Central District of California ruled today that the Dish Network ad-skipping feature and automatic recording feature found in the Hopper digital video recorder system can continue to be sold and marketed. According to the ruling, Fox Broadcasting didn't demonstrate sufficient damages from the features to justify a preliminary injunction before a full...]]></description>

<title>Dish launches satellite broadband on October 1st</title>
<link>http://www.electronista.com/articles/12/09/27/service.hopes.to.bring.broadband.to.rural.us/</link>
<description>&#60;img align='left' src='http://photos.macnn.com/article_images/article_thumbnail/1348763116_dishdish.jpg' border='0' width='176' height='120' /><![CDATA[Dish Network is set to launch its nationwide satellite broadband service in the US. Called dishNET, the service is a collaboration between Dish, ViaSat and Hughes, and hopes to offer the 14.5 million rural residents under-served by DSL and cable internet providers a satellite broadband connection, claimed to be as high as 10Mbps....]]></description>

<title>Dish lets users skip commercials with Auto Hop feature</title>
<link>http://www.electronista.com/articles/12/05/10/auto.hop.will.skip.commercials.but.only.on.recorded.programs/</link>
<description>&#60;img align='left' src='http://cdn.macnn.com/news/1201/dishhopper.jpg' border='0' width='176' height='120' /><![CDATA[Dish's Hopper and Joey DVR hubs have just been upgraded with a new feature called Auto Hop. It lets users automatically skip commercials on recorded shows with the press of a single button, though there are some restrictions. For example, only primetime HD programs on ABC, CBS, Fox, and NBC are supported, and they need to start at 1:00AM....]]></description>

<title>TiVo sues back vs. Motorola, Time Warner over DVR patents</title>
<link>http://www.electronista.com/articles/12/03/26/tivo.tries.to.hold.off.motorola.suit.with.its.own/</link>
<description>&#60;img align='left' src='http://photos.macnn.com/news/1203/tivopremiereq-2.jpg' border='0' width='176' height='120' /><![CDATA[TiVo picked an SEC filing to disclose that it had fired back against a 2011 Motorola lawsuit with one of its own.  The new complaint, which also includes Motorola customer Time Warner Cable, accuses the two of violating its key Time Warp patents, including for simultaneous DVR recording and watching, converting TV to digital video, and performing functions on a live stream. <title>Dish wraps up deals to buy TerreStar, DBSD for 4G wireless</title>
<link>http://www.electronista.com/articles/12/03/13/dish.completes.buyout.of.terrestar.dbsd/</link>
<description>&#60;img align='left' src='http://photos.macnn.com/news/1203/dishnetwork-2.jpg' border='0' width='176' height='120' /><![CDATA[Dish Network has now completed its court-approved purchases of satellite operators TerreStar and DBSD. The satellite TV provider plans to use the operators' wireless licenses to offer 4G cellular access and thus compete with cable TV and phone companies.
